4 Types of Heat Illnesses

• Heat rash – often under clothing

• Heat cramps – in arms or legs with physical labor

• Heat exhaustion – more serious effect

• Heat stroke – can be fatal

Page 6: Employee Training: Heat-Related Illness - Hurt€¦ · information on measures to prevent heat-related illness. Kiewit Building Group Newsletter 6/10/14 Volume 2 Week 24 Summer is

Symptoms of heat related illness:

1. Heat Rash

• Red blister like eruptions

• Itchy sensations

2. Heat Cramps

• Painful spasms

• Abnormal body pain

3. Heat Exhaustion

• Pale to light skin

• Headache

• Diarrhea

4. Heat Stroke

• High Fever > 40° C

• Confusion

• Agitation

Heat Stroke or Heat Exhaustion?

Confusion is common in severe heat illness

You can ask these 3 questions:

1. "What is your name?"

2. "What day is this?"

3. "Where are we?“

If a person can’t answer these questions,

assume it is heat stroke.

Treatment

Heat exhaustion and heat stroke are

serious illnesses and need to be

treated.

1. Provide first aid

2. Notify emergency services 911

3. Move person to cool location

4. Cool person down immediately

Prevention:

DO

Drink plenty of water (about a cup every 15 minutes)

Start work well hydrated

Avoid

Drink soda

Drink lots of coffee and tea

Drink alcohol

Wait for thirst before drinking water
